Us88221b1 reassemblyfree deep packet inspection on multi. Ibm bladecenter pn41 type 3020 deep packet inspection. Dpi is a sophisticated method of packet filtering that operates at the seventh layer the application layer of the open system interconnection osi reference model. Oct 02, 2014 deep packet inspection dpi looks at not only the header and footer of a packet, but also examines the data part content of the packet searching for illegal statements and predefined criteria. Deep packet inspection can also prevent some types of buffer overflow attacks. You can configure address and web category white lists to bypass ssl deep inspection. Traffic in traffic in ssl reassemblyfree deep packet inspection rfdpi reassemblyfree packet scanning eliminates proxy and content size limitations. Some applications, such as exact string matching, have been well studied. File activity monitoring software with deep packet inspection is a necessary tool for network managers needing to know who is doing what with the files on a network. Then the processing core checks if there is any packet in the outoforder buffer associated with connection x that recently became inorder processing block 118. Why deep packet inspection dpi is needed what should be inspected during a given dpi dpi deployment scenarios.
Index termsdeep packet inspection, linear finite automaton lfa, dual finite automaton dual fa c 1introduction d eep packet inspection, in which packet payloads are matched against a large set of patterns, is an important algorithm in many networking applications. Deep packet inspection is often used to ensure that data is in the correct format, to check for malicious code, eavesdropping and internet. It is commonly done by sending an email to target user with an embedded hyperlink to. It works by matching virus signatures with the packet payloads using bloom filters. Lastly, deep packet inspection can help you prevent anybody from leaking information, such as when emailing a confidential file. Pdf design and evaluation of deep packet inspection system. All the communication that happens over the internet makes use of packets to transfer data. Deep packet inspection dpi enables the examination of the content of a data packets being sent over the internet. Pdf deep packet inspection tools and techniques in commodity. Peafowl is a flexible and extensible deep packet inspection dpi framework which can be used to identify the application protocols carried by ip ipv4 and ipv6 packets and to extract and process data and metadata at different layers.
While early packet analysis systems merely examined information derived from data packets headers, they now examine both the header and the payload. Feb 01, 2012 but deep packet inspection has a dark side, and in the absence of strict legal restrictions, your isp is free to root through all the information you exchange online and use it as they see fit. The header includes the recipients internet protocol ip address, a number that is used to. Although deep packet inspection has been a hot topic for a long time, beside some rare exceptions most research works have not lead to the creation of a publicly available dpi toolkit but limited their scope to prototypes or profofconcept tools. Ibm bladecenter pn41 type 3020 deep packet inspection blade. Understand the network traffic and pattern gather business intelligence identify trends and adapt to those trends policy control enables. Identifying malware through deep packet inspection. I need to do a dpi task on all packets entering an ubuntu server and then forward them to their destination in my local network. File detection in network traffic using approximate matching. Unravelling the economic and political drivers of deep packet. An existing microsoft root ca can be used to issue a subordinate ca sub ca certificate that is installed as a dpi certificate on the fortigate. Deep packet inspection dpi is a technology that enables the network owner to. Pdf an increasing number of internet applications and services render network management more. Pdf deep packet inspection tools and techniques in.
The server is gateway and nat machine of local network. Details of some embodiments of dpi are discussed below. Trey blalocks answer describes percisely what deep packet inspection dpi is. Mobile deep packet inspection mobile dpi is a type of packet filtering technique that inspects, monitors and evaluates data packets in a mobile application or device. In most production environments, you want to use a certificate issued be your own pki for deep packet inspection dpi. Deep packet inspection under assault over privacy concerns. This software designed to bypass deep packet inspection systems found in many internet service providers which block access to certain websites. Using the service control engine and deep packet inspection. Other times, deep packet inspection is used to serve targeted advertising to users, lawful interception, and policy enforcement. Deep packet inspection dpi looks at not only the header and footer of a packet, but also examines the data part content of the packet searching for illegal statements and predefined criteria. Packets are much like letters the outside of the envelope is like the packet header, and the inside, like the data field.
Packet disassembly packet assemblybased process competitive proxybased architecture sonicwall streambased architecture when proxy becomes full or content too large, files bypass scanning. On the other hand, the data gleaned from deep packet inspection can be used for darker purposes. Deep packet inspection and application classification with. See whats on your network, deep packet inspection appneta. Mar 08, 2020 this software designed to bypass deep packet inspection systems found in many internet service providers which block access to certain websites. Deep packet inspection is often used to ensure that data is in the correct format, to check for malicious code, eavesdropping and internet censorship among other purposes. There is a technique of dpi that does decrypt your data, called ssl interception, although it is more common in enterprise situations and only possible if the isp or any other interceptor has the ability to install a certificate on your.
Deep packet inspection using parallel bloom filters. Packet assemblybased process competitive proxybased architecture sonicwall streambased architecture when proxy buffer becomes full or content too large, files bypass scanning. Deep packet inspection tools and techniques in commodity platforms. Deep packet inspection technology is a kind of network intrusion detection technology applied to the application layer in detail, rather than only detecting the port information of the packet. We assume that the reader has a basic familiarity with the deep packet inspection technology. Deep packet inspection systems dpi process wire format network data from untrusted sources, collecting semantic information from a variety of protocols and file formats as they. Deep packet inspection is a tool for detecting viruses in the network traffic. It is a form of packet filtering that locates, identifies, classifies, reroutes or blocks packets with specific data or code payloads that conventional packet filtering, which examines only packet headers, cannot detect. Deep packet inspection dpi is used for indepth analysis of the packets sent over the internet. It generates highly scalable metadata for comprehensive views of service, network, application, and server performance across complex multitier, multidomain service delivery environments. Since this requires high computational power it is built on cell broadband engine.
Deep packet inspection dpi is one of the effective approaches. A guide to deep packet inspection digital experience. The arpanet predated todays internet and was the first computer network to use. Enable deep packet inspection and policy control with the. Deep packet inspection is a technique used by cloudgeneration firewalls to inspect all network data to filter out malware and unwanted traffic. Using the packet capture feature of network watcher, you can initiate and manage captures sessions on your azure vms from the portal, powershell, cli, and programmatically through the sdk and rest api. Deploy deep packet inspection and policy control dpi enables companies to. A unified deep packet inspection framework dissecting all your data. A smarter pipe requires finetuned network controls. May 12, 2008 deep packet inspection under assault over privacy concerns.
But id like to add three things to hopefully answer your specific questions. Robin sommer, johanna amann, and seth hall tr15004. However, in order to perform traffic management in various circumstances, deep packet inspection technology, which does look at the content of data packets is commonly used by service providers. Because of the way that smbv3 multichannel works in splitting up files, customers should disable the use of multichannel file transfer for maximum protection and inspection of files. Deep packet inspection dpi is an advanced method of examining and managing network traffic. Deep packet inspecting in order to find spoofed ips or proxies and network security. Aug 29, 2008 deep packet inspection dpi provides the ability to look into the packet past the basic header information. Implications of deep packet inspection dpi internet surveillance. Identifying malware through deep packet inspection with. Blindbox realizes this approach through a new protocol and new encryption schemes. The need to create an efficient opensource dpi library for. Deep packet inspection combined with semisupervised machine learning is suitable for efficiently classifying flows to identify audio, video, and interactive data, thereby facilitating finegrained adaptive qos traffic engineering yu et al. Challenges and trends article pdf available in journal of network and computer applications 356.
A smarter pipe requires finetuned network controls control and manage growing usage fair usage to all. Packet inspection with azure network watcher microsoft docs. There is a class of packet processing applications which. Deep packet inspection dpi is a type of data processing that inspects in detail the data being sent over a computer network, and usually takes action by blocking, rerouting, or logging it accordingly. Dpi recognizes patterns in and across tcpip packets, a data format standardized for transmitting information over an electronic network. Traffic in traffic in tlsssl reassemblyfree deep packet inspection rfdpi reassemblyfree packet scanning eliminates proxy and content size limitations. File monitoring software with deep packet inspection monitors and records access to files and file shares. Box is to perform the deeppacket inspection directly on the encrypted traf. Cache popular files in a nondiscriminatory fashion. Dpi is a label for a collection of applications that detect and shape live traffic on a network.
Box is to perform the deep packet inspection directly on the encrypted traf. Unlike other scanning engines, the rfdpi engine is not limited by file size or the amount of concurrent traffic it can scan, making our solutions second to none. They use malware scanners that dynamically use runtime information in memory to identify behavior that appears malicious or statically extract features from disk of files that may be malware 6. Dpi intelligently determines the contents of a particular packet, and then either records that information for statistical purposes or performs an action on the packet. It includes our voip calls like skype, websites we visit, and the emails we send. Isps in china use deep packet inspection for censorship scanning for certain keywords and. A periodic retraining using a dynamic flow database enables the classifier to adapt to rapidly. Since, this has to be done on real time basis at the. Appnetas technology includes deep packet inspection to achieve lowoverhead, continuous monitoring insights. Jul 19, 2017 deep packet inspection dpi is used for indepth analysis of the packets sent over the internet. The header includes the recipients internet protocol ip address, a.
Deep packet inspection can be used to accomplish many things, but its not clear whether any of them are good things to do. How to use vpn to defeat deep packet inspection cnet. As a result, palo alto networks recommends disabling smb multichannel through the windows powershell. Pdf an approach for detecting spear phishing using deep. Why deep packet inspection still matters techrepublic.
In the era of internet banking, most of the people may hear the term called phishing, it is related to fraudulent over the internet as well as social engineering. After discussing the potency of contemporary deep packet inspection devices. It handles dpi connected using optical splitter or port mirroring passive dpi which do not block any data but just replying faster than requested destination, and active dpi connected in sequence. Dpi allows network operators to scan the payload of ip packets as well as the header. Basically, dpi lets your isp know everything you do online what websites you visit, what files you download, who you talk to, and so on. Deep packet inspection dpi is a form of filtering used to inspect data packets sent from one computer to another over a network. Deep packet inspection is what allows you to see the impact of nonessential web traffic on businesscritical applications. Protocol architectural framework packet inspection level for some example network. In the age of fastevolving threats, deep packet inspection is a core part of network security strategies. Mar 09, 2017 deep packet inspection, known also as full packet inspection or data packet inspection, dates back to the arpanet. As an additional layer or protection, sonicwall deep packet inspection of decryption and inspection of encrypted traffic benefits gain visibility into tlsssl encrypted traffic. If the packet is inorder, then the processing core performs deep packet inspection dpi on the packet processing block 116. But recently, electronics manufacturers have developed socalled deep packet inspection dpi technology capable of tracking internet communications in real time, monitoring the content, and. Specifically, we focus on deep packet inspection dpi, where the payload of.
Isps and other network providers can use deep packet inspection to monitor all the data transmitted to and from your computer. Deep packet inspection internet surveillance and the european security. We demonstrate that blindbox enables applications such as ids, ex. While deep packet inspection might have some understandable security uses especially in an office setting, it can be extremely harmful for the internet privacy of all online users when enforced by isps. Such packet inspection applications, when deployed at router ports, must be able to operate at wire speeds. Deep packet inspection, known also as full packet inspection or data packet inspection, dates back to the arpanet. In many of these devices, dpi is the most timeconsuming. Pdf deep packet inspection dpi helps internet service providers in efforts to profile. It is a mobile security and monitoring technique that enables the evaluation of packets for security issues at the application level.
1403 222 1456 443 378 1034 16 684 239 57 790 1215 272 1345 117 501 524 1253 1093 1407 301 597 1114 396 99 795 478 1211 369 560 1447 589 294 1053 1500 1080 796 532 749 335 1413 935 1053 514 1483 85